Transaction 5148909bafa880c667b73080e60fc80977ce51232f2fe743025c22c4b334a086
1 Input
2 Outputs
- 5148909bafa880c667b73080e60fc80977ce51232f2fe743025c22c4b334a086:0
- 5148909bafa880c667b73080e60fc80977ce51232f2fe743025c22c4b334a086:1
value 11539423
address 3GGkrcgmjxtC1xCYYy7ZTr7VdMi3J7m8PG
value 1163778243
address 13DJKaMW52qmAYNRq8FuMtrHUPs1ADPvWr